Android开发之XML文件的解析的三种方法/*
* Android开发之XML文件的解析的三种方法
*
* Created on: 2012-7-24
* Author: blueeagle
* Email:liujiaxiang@gmail.com
*/本文主要讲解Android开发中如何对XML文件的解析,由于XML文件具有与平台无关,广泛应用于数据通信中,因此解析XML
转载
2023-12-25 12:41:40
67阅读
# Android Studio XML - 完全指南
## 引言
Android Studio是一种用于开发Android应用程序的集成开发环境(IDE)。在Android应用程序中,XML(可扩展标记语言)被广泛用于定义用户界面。在本文中,我们将深入探讨Android Studio中的XML,学习如何使用XML创建和定制Android应用程序的用户界面。
## XML简介
XML是一种
原创
2023-09-11 12:25:57
209阅读
# Android Studio中如何打开XML文件
在Android开发中,XML文件是非常重要的一部分,用于定义UI布局、资源等信息。在Android Studio中,我们可以很方便地打开和编辑XML文件。本文将介绍如何在Android Studio中打开XML文件,并提供一些实用的代码示例。
## 打开XML文件的步骤
在Android Studio中,要打开XML文件,我们可以按照以
原创
2024-06-24 03:22:11
331阅读
# Android Studio 2022.2.1 XML
Android Studio is a popular Integrated Development Environment (IDE) for Android app development. It provides a wide range of tools and features that assist developers i
原创
2023-07-19 13:58:44
742阅读
# Android Studio XML乱码问题解析与解决
## 引言
在开发Android应用程序过程中,我们经常使用XML文件来定义布局、样式和其他资源。然而,有时候我们可能会遇到XML文件显示乱码的问题,这给开发工作带来了一些困扰。在本文中,我们将对Android Studio中XML乱码问题进行详细分析,并提供解决方案。
## XML文件的编码方式
在理解XML乱码问题之前,我们首
原创
2023-08-22 11:57:08
675阅读
# Android Studio 中 XML 编辑慢的解决方案
作为一名经验丰富的开发者,我经常被问到关于 Android Studio 中 XML 编辑慢的问题。这个问题通常会影响到新手开发者的工作效率。在这篇简短的文章中,我将向您展示如何解决这个问题。
## 问题概述
在 Android Studio 中编辑 XML 文件时,开发者可能会遇到响应慢的问题。这通常是由于 Android S
原创
2024-07-27 07:44:26
385阅读
# 如何实现"android studio XML没有"
## 概述
作为一名经验丰富的开发者,你需要教会一位刚入行的小白如何实现"android studio XML没有"的问题。在这篇文章中,我将为你详细介绍实现这一功能的流程和步骤。
### 整个流程
首先,我们来看一下整个实现过程的步骤。下面的表格将展示每个步骤所需的操作和代码:
| 步骤 | 操作 | 代码 |
| ---- | -
原创
2024-05-15 05:09:20
85阅读
在Android开发中,拍照功能是许多应用的基本需求之一。使用Android Studio来实现拍照功能并处理相机接口的XML布局可能会让一些开发者感到困惑。本文将详细阐述如何在Android Studio中实现拍照的XML设计,涵盖适用场景分析、架构对比、特性拆解、实战对比、选型指南和生态扩展。
### 背景定位
在如今的移动应用开发中,拍照功能被广泛应用于社交媒体、电子商务以及文档扫描等场
# Android Studio配置XML
## 介绍
在Android开发中,XML是一种用于定义UI布局和资源文件的标记语言。通过XML文件,我们可以定义界面的结构、样式和行为。而Android Studio是一款广泛使用的Android开发工具,提供了丰富的功能和工具来帮助开发者使用XML配置Android应用程序。
本文将介绍如何在Android Studio中配置XML文件,并提供一
原创
2023-09-12 06:12:52
447阅读
Android 是针对移动设备的一种新兴的开源操作系统和 SDK。借助它,您可以创建功能强大的移动应用程序。当您的应用程序可以访问 Web 服务时,其吸引力会大大增加,这意味着您需要使用 Web 语言
:XML。在本文中,您将了解在
Android 上使用 XML 的不同方法,以及如何使用它们构建自己的
Android 应用程序。
入门在本文中,您将学习如何构建通过 Inter
DOM解析器: DOM是基于树形结构的的节点或信息片段的集合,允许开发人员使用DOM API遍历XML树、检索所需数据。分析该结构通常需要加载整个文档和构造树形结构,然后才可以检索和更新节点信息。 由于DOM在内存中以树形结构存放,因此检索和更新效率会更高。但是对于特别大的文档,解析和加载整个文档将会很耗资源。SAX解析器: SAX(Simple API for XML)解析器是一种基于事件
转载
2024-07-12 01:40:27
55阅读
# Android Studio XML提示:如何优化你的开发工作流
在Android开发中,XML文件常常被用来定义用户界面(UI)的布局。Android Studio提供了丰富的功能,帮助开发者更高效地编写和维护XML代码。在这篇文章中,我们将讨论一些XML提示,从而优化开发工作流,提升代码质量,最后附上代码示例和类图、饼状图的可视化展示。
## 1. XML基础知识
XML(可扩展标记
原创
2024-08-19 06:15:04
35阅读
# Android Studio中XML显示的实现流程
开发Android应用时,使用XML文件来定义用户界面是非常常见的。在Android Studio中,我们可以通过一系列简单的步骤来实现XML的显示。下面将介绍整个实现流程,并给出每一步所需的代码和注释。
## 实现流程
下面是实现Android Studio中XML显示的步骤表格:
| 步骤 | 描述 |
| ---- | ----
原创
2024-01-27 06:13:29
231阅读
一、什么是xmlhtml:超文本标记语言。它主要是用来封装页面上要显示的数据,最后通过浏览器来解析html文件,然后把数据展示在浏览器上。同样我们可以使用JS和DOM技术对html文件进行解析和操作。xml:可扩展的标记语言。它早期是为了代替html技术,但是由于html书写的网页在全球占有率太高,最后没有成功。后期我们开始使用xml文件作为软件的配置文件,或者数据的存储文件,以及传输数据的文件。
HTTP网络传输中的数据组织方式有三种方式:HTML方式、XML方式、JSON方式,下面来讲解析XML的方法。关于XML是什么,可以点这里查看。xml的结构解析为:1.节点2.元素3.属性和属性值由于XML的扩展性强,致使它需要有稳定的基础规则来支持扩展,该语法规则是:1.开始和结束标签匹配2.标签不能互相嵌套3.区分大小写在Android中,解析XML数据有三种方式:1.DOM(文档对象模型):
转载
2024-07-25 14:56:43
35阅读
# Android Studio 删除没用的 XML
在Android开发中,随着项目的不断迭代,可能会产生大量无用的XML文件。这些文件会使项目变得繁琐,影响项目的性能和可维护性。因此,及时清理和删除这些无用的XML文件是非常重要的。
## 为什么要删除没用的XML文件?
1. **提升项目性能**:无用的XML文件会增加项目的体积,导致应用启动速度变慢,影响用户体验。
2. **减少维护
原创
2024-07-11 04:50:55
490阅读
XML在各种开发中都广泛应用,Android也不例外。作为承载数据的一个重要角色,如何读写XML成为Android开发中一项重要的技能。 在Android中,常见的XML解析器分别为DOM解析器、SAX解析器和PULL解析器,下面,我将一一向大家详细介绍。 第一种方式:DOM解析器: DOM是基于树形结构的的节点
## Android Studio的XML不提示实现步骤
为了实现Android Studio的XML不提示功能,我们需要按照以下步骤进行操作:
```mermaid
flowchart TD
A[打开Android Studio] --> B[选择对应的项目]
B --> C[打开XML文件]
C --> D[进入Settings]
D --> E[进入Edi
原创
2023-11-29 15:39:34
267阅读
动画xml文件有两种:anim文件夹下的和animator文件夹下的,前者只包含位移、旋转、缩放和透明度四种动画,后者则是属性动画。当想多个动画混合时,只需将要混合的动画放在set标签内。set有一个属性android:ordering,缺省为together,即同时发生,还可以设置为sequentially依次发生。1.anim文件夹下的(有translate/rotate/scale/alph
转载
2024-05-08 13:00:29
35阅读
说到多渠道,这里不得不提一下友盟统计,友盟统计是大家日常开发中常用的渠道统计工具,而我们的打包方法就是基于友盟统计实施的。按照友盟官方文档说明,渠道信息通常需要在AndroidManifest.xml中配置如下值:<meta-data android:value="Channel ID" android:name="UMENG_CHANNEL"/>1 &nb